The size of Donnybrook is approximately 25.0 square kilometres. There are 11 parks, covering nearly 11.6% of the total area. The population of Donnybrook in 2016 was 2824 people. By 2021 the population was 3035 showing a population growth of 7.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Donnybrook is 60-69 years. Households in Donnybrook are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Donnybrook work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 77.70% of the homes in Donnybrook were owner-occupied compared with 76.10% in 2016.
